Squash

English Meaning

An American animal allied to the weasel.

  1. Any of various tendril-bearing plants of the genus Cucurbita, having fleshy edible fruit with a leathery rind and unisexual flowers.
  2. The fruit of any of these plants, eaten as a vegetable.
  3. To beat, squeeze, or press into a pulp or a flattened mass; crush. See Synonyms at crush.
  4. To put down or suppress; quash: squash a revolt.
  5. To silence or fluster, as with crushing words: squash a heckler.
  6. To become crushed, flattened, or pulpy, as by pressure or impact.
  7. To move with a splashing or sucking sound, as when walking through boggy ground.
  8. The act or sound of squashing.
  9. The fact or condition of being squashed.
  10. A crushed or crowded mass: a squash of people.
  11. Sports A racket game played in a closed walled court with a rubber ball.
  12. Chiefly British A citrus-based soft drink.
  13. With a squashing sound.
